Official PC Specs
Activision further details that there are three separate specifications under which these are categorized. All settings will require an SSD with 115GB of free space at launch.
Minimum Requirements
- OS: Windows 10 64 Bit (latest version)
- CPU: AMD Ryzen 5 1400 or Intel Core i5-6600
- RAM: 8 GB
- Video Card: AMD Radeon RX 470, NVIDIA GeForce GTX 970 / 1060, or Intel Arc A580
- Video Memory: 3GB
Recommended Specs
- OS: Windows 11 64 Bit (latest version)
- CPU: AMD Ryzen 5 1600X or Intel Core i7-6700K
- RAM: 12GB
- Video Card: AMD Radeon RX 6600XT, NVIDIA GeForce RTX 3060 or Intel Arc B580
- Video Memory: 8GB
4K Ultra Specs
- OS: Windows 11 64 Bit (latest version)
- CPU: AMD Ryzen 5 5600X or Intel Core i7-10700K
- RAM: 16GB
- Video Card: AMD Radeon RX 9070XT or NVIDIA GeForce RTX 4080 / 5070
- Video Memory: 16GB
PC Handheld Optimization
For the handheld gaming PC, regarding support, the official Call of Duty blog shows that the game is fine-tuned for the supported devices. Emphasis was put on legibility in the UI where performance is concerned in the optimization of smaller screens.
"Black Ops 7 ships fully tuned for supported PC handhelds, including the ROG Xbox Ally and the ROG Xbox Ally X. The developers enhanced UI legibility, scaled each screen for smaller displays, and optimized the game to deliver smooth performance without sacrificing image quality. With native control support, it is easy to drop in and start playing right away."
